Abstract

A method of providing information including providing a communication session of at least one of audio and video media and applying automatic recognition to media transferred on the communication session. An advertisement is selected by a processor, based on theautomatic recognition and non-advertisement information is selected by the processor, responsive to the automatic recognition. The selected advertisements and the selected nonadvertisement information, are presented during the communication session.

What is claimed is: 
     
         1 . A wireless communication terminal, comprising:
 an earphone housing;   a mount mechanically connected to said housing for holding said earphone housing in place close to a wearer's ear;   a microphone adapted to capture a plurality of sound waves;   an integrated camera adapted to capture a plurality of images;   a local processor which processes said plurality of sound waves and said plurality of images;   a communication link interface for transmitting an outcome of processing said plurality of images and said plurality of sound waves by said local processor to a mobile device via a wireless communication network so as to allow an application installed on said mobile device to process said outcome;   wherein said earphone housing contains said microphone, said integrated camera, and said local processor.   
     
     
         2 . The wireless communication terminal of  claim 1 , wherein said application communicates with a remote system in response to processing said outcome. 
     
     
         3 . The wireless communication terminal of  claim 2 , wherein said application communicates with said remote system via a public cellular network. 
     
     
         4 . The wireless communication terminal of  claim 2 , wherein said application analyzes at least one of said plurality of images and said plurality of sound waves to identify content and communicates with said remote system for acquiring data related to said content. 
     
     
         5 . The wireless communication terminal of  claim 4 , wherein said application comprises a speech recognition module adapted to convert said plurality of sound waves to text and to identify said content accordingly. 
     
     
         6 . The wireless communication terminal of  claim 1 , wherein said outcome to said said mobile device via a Bluetooth communication. 
     
     
         7 . The wireless communication terminal of  claim 1 , further comprising a module for receiving GPS readings. 
     
     
         8 . The wireless communication terminal of  claim 1 , wherein said mobile device is a cellular phone. 
     
     
         9 . The wireless communication terminal of  claim 1 , wherein said application detects an event captured in at least one of said plurality of images by an analysis and instruct the displaying of said content in a display of said mobile device. 
     
     
         10 . The wireless communication terminal of  claim 9 , wherein said event is a traffic situation selected from a group consisting of a traffic jam, amount of traffic on a road, no traffic on a road, and average speed. 
     
     
         11 . The wireless communication terminal of  claim 9 , wherein said content comprises an advertisement. 
     
     
         12 . The wireless communication terminal of  claim 9 , wherein said content is acquired in response to said detection. 
     
     
         13 . The wireless communication terminal of  claim 9 , wherein said displaying comprises adjusting a size in which said content is displayed in said display according to said event. 
     
     
         14 . The wireless communication terminal of  claim 9 , wherein said displaying comprises selecting an amount of details from said content to present in said display according to said event, said displaying comprises displaying said selected amount of details. 
     
     
         15 . The wireless communication terminal of  claim 9 , further comprising identifying a location of the wireless communication terminal; wherein said displaying comprises selecting at least some of said content according to said location. 
     
     
         16 . The wireless communication terminal of  claim 1 , wherein said application analyzes said plurality of images to read lips of a speaker imaged in said plurality of images. 
     
     
         17 . The wireless communication terminal of  claim 1 , wherein said integrated camera is located to image an area in front of a wearer. 
     
     
         18 . A method of wireless communication, comprising:
 capturing a plurality of sound waves and a plurality of images using a microphone an integrated camera of an earphone device having a housing mechanically connected to said earphone device for holding said earphone device in place close to a wearer's ear   processing said plurality of sound waves and said plurality of images using a processor of said earphone device;   transmitting an outcome of processing said plurality of images and said plurality of sound waves by said processor to a mobile device via a wireless communication network so as to allow an application installed on said mobile device to process said outcome.
